Baroque is taking the fall runways by storm. Baroque patterns on pieces of clothing actually originated from pieces of art. The [Baroque] style of art was described as an exaggerated motion and clear, easily interpreted detail to produce drama and tension. The main goal of Baroque is for the observer to easily notice the bold Baroque pattern; they want the arrangement to stand out. A lot of celebrities are taking part in the Baroque trend, too!


Although Baroque doesn't particularly have to ONLY be printed in black and gold, see how prominent the gold pattern is on Selena Gomez's dress? It's the first thing your eyes get drawn to. The neutral black color on the base of the dress allows the gold Baroque pattern to really pop! It's such a classy and elegant look! The pattern is so interesting; it makes you want to examine the whole dress and see if the pattern gets more interesting than it already is.
